Serapeum, Volume 21, written in German, delves into the historical and archaeological significance of the Serapeum. This volume by Robert Naumann explores the architecture, religious practices, and cultural context surrounding these ancient temples. With meticulous detail, it offers insights into the mysteries of ancient Egypt, appealing to historians, archaeologists, and enthusiasts of ancient civilizations.
